Hyring.com


Get IT done. Empowering tech companies across the world to scale their IT teams through on-demand recruitment.

Headquarters

Chennai, India

Employees

11-50

Links


Org chart

Shahid Ali
Business Development Executive
Collapse
No reports!

Teams

This company has no teams yet


Offices